Grievance and Appeals Clinical and Administrative Specialist
Job Summary
Serves as a clinical and administrative subject matter expert for Part C and Part D grievances and appeals. Investigates member, provider, claim processing, and customer service issues;coordinates timely resolutions;and ensures responses comply with CMS requirements, regulatory standards, and established timelines.
Responsibilities
Maintain comprehensive knowledge of health plan operations, workflows, system requirements, plan benefits, authorizations, referrals, provider networks, claims, and regulatory compliance.
Maintain current knowledge of CMS rules and regulations governing grievance and appeal processes.
Participate in CMS audits and other related activities.
Coordinate the investigation and resolution of complex grievances and appeals.
Review information from members, providers, and other interested parties;collect and analyze supporting documentation;and make appropriate grievance and appeal determinations.
Perform all duties in accordance with organizational policies, procedures, regulatory and accreditation requirements, and professional standards.
Provide excellent service to internal and external customers while demonstrating strong customer service and leadership behaviors.
Perform other duties as assigned.
Requirements
At least five years of experience in CMS member services, prior authorizations, appeals and grievances, or claims functions.
Associate degree in a healthcare-related field or a nursing diploma.
Current, active, unrestricted Licensed Practical Nurse or Registered Nurse license.
Working knowledge of the CMS Managed Care Manual, Chapter 13, and CMS Prescription Drug Benefit Manual, Chapter 18.
Knowledge of healthcare billing and claims adjudication processes.
Familiarity with medical terminology and ICD, CPT, HCPCS, and DRG codes.
Strong interpersonal, written, verbal, mathematical, communication, and business skills.
Proficiency with common office software and accurate, efficient keyboarding skills.
Ability to evaluate and interpret medical records and health plan benefit documents to make appropriate benefit determinations.
